Official summary
For 2020 2026 vehicles equipped with the 10R60 transmission, a new Transmission Clutch Circuit Leak Test has been introduced in the Ford Diagnosis and Repair System (FDRS). This test utilizes the pressure and vacuum transducer (PVT) when available. Workshop Manual (WSM) updates related to this diagnostic procedure are planned for release in Q4 2026. The new test improves the accuracy of detecting leaks within transmission fluid circuits and replaces the previous air check method. What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
